The Children’s School

The Children’s School is a pre-school and kindergarten that is part of the Cabrini University Education Division and is staffed by teachers certified in early childhood education.

The Children’s School provides Cabrini students with the opportunity to observe a kindergarten classroom, and be assigned for student teaching and field work experiences.

Throughout the day, children are involved in a variety of developmentally engaging activities, such as storytelling, building, painting, and gardening.

These and many other experiences provide children with opportunities to develop socially, cognitively, and physically as they make connections and develop tools to express themselves.

The Children’s School offers a full-day kindergarten program. In addition to the opportunities for cooperative play available within the learning community, kindergartners extend their learning through mathematical explorations, long-term science projects, and developmentally geared experiences designed to facilitate their reading and writing skills.

We provide nutritious snacks, often prepared by the children themselves. We encourage rest time for children who stay for the afternoon.

The Children’s School is accredited by the National Association for the Education of Young Children (NAEYC).

This accreditation is a distinction granted pre-schools and early-learning centers nationwide who have demonstrated high-quality programs.

The Children’s School of Cabrini University is “one of the first programs in the country to earn the mark of quality represented by the reinvented NAEYC accreditation system.”

Programs are reassessed every five years to ensure that this strong commitment to early childhood education is maintained. Theoretical framework is endorsed by our licensing organization, the Pennsylvania Department of Education (PDE).

The extensive licensing process addresses all aspects of programming, from curriculum and staff, to health and safety, to scheduling, and more. This process includes an on-site visit. 

Programs are re-evaluated every year to ensure that a strong commitment to high-quality early childhood education is maintained and the State Standards are met.
